Albert Pujols went 3-for-5 with a pair of solo home runs to lead the St. Louis Cardinals in a rout of the San Diego Padres, 8-2, in the opener of a three-game set. Ryan Ludwick went 3-for-4 with three RBI and two runs scored, and missed the cycle by a triple, for the Cardinals, who have won three in a row.
